Why Mold Develops in Livingston Crawl Spaces

Mountain West crawl space mold is concentrated around two events: spring snowmelt water surges and winter pipe-burst events. The dry summer climate means mold often does not visibly grow until weeks or months after the moisture event. Many homes discover mold during fall inspection, months after the spring trigger. What a Proper Remediation in Livingston Looks Like

  1. 1Document for insurance (especially for pipe-burst events)
  2. 2Containment with HEPA negative-air scrubbers
  3. 3Manual removal of contaminated materials
  4. 4Antimicrobial treatment
  5. 5HEPA vacuum
  6. 6Post-clearance sampling
  7. 7Drainage system + radon barrier reinstallation if Zone 1

Insurance Coverage in Montana

Pipe-burst mold is broadly covered in Mountain West policies. Snowmelt-flood mold may require separate flood insurance. Many Mountain West policies have specific mold caps; check before paying out of pocket.

Post-Remediation Care

Post-remediation: insulated discharge line for sump pump (avoids freezing), 50–70 pint/day cold-weather dehumidifier, radon-rated vapor barrier if testing positive, pipe insulation throughout.
